我使用下面给出的JSON.parse()解析了一个数组。
var b = [{"pk":"1","name":"Ali","marked":"N" },
{"pk":"2","name":"Zeeshan","marked":"N" },
{"pk":"3","name":"Tariq","marked":"N"
给定一个将字符串映射到的,有没有办法使用返回一个布尔值,其中TRUE表示一个或多个列表具有元素?如果映射中的所有列表都为空,则返回FALSE。
Map< String , List<String> > map = …
使用Streams可以取代传统的代码吗?
// See if any diffs were found. Loop through the Map, look at each List of diffs to see if non-empty.
boolean anyElementsInAnyList = false;
for (List<Strin
我想使用map和/或filter函数来编写此代码。它返回列表中项目的索引,只要总和达到目标 我对此使用了列表理解,但不知道如何将第二个for循环放入map/filter函数中。如果我为map/filter函数的函数参数定义自己的函数,我不确定要使用的语法 num = [2,5,7,11,6,15,3,4]
tgt= 9
[num.index(x) for x in num for y in num if x + y == tgt] 结果: [0, 1, 2, 4, 6, 7]
我已经编写了以下代码并获得了输出。导入java.util.ArrayList;
public class DuplicatesinArrayList {
public static void main(String[] args) {
ArrayList <String> al = new ArrayList<>();
al.add("Soumen");
al.add("Rahul");
al.add("Soumen");
al.a
我必须在Java 1.6上工作。我很难转换在Java 1.8上运行的以下代码。
Map<String, Double> maksimum = new HashMap<>();
List<Record> records;
for (Record record : records) {
record.getFeatures().forEach((key, value) -> {
maksimum.compute(key, (k1, max) -> max == null || value > max ? value :
我的CLI Node.js项目正在使用,我遇到了1错误的问题。以下是运行"xo“命令时的输出:
× 31:15 Expected to return a value in arrow function.
以下是代码:
to.map(item => {
if (currencies[item]) {
loading.succeed(`${chalk.green(money.convert(amount, {from, to: item}).toFixed(2))} ${`(${item})`} ${currencies[item]}`)
我收到一个Json提要,它被解码为一个简单的数组……我想把它转换成一个嵌套的多维数组。如何遍历animalArray并将哺乳动物插入到mammalArray中的语法是我的目标(请参阅代码
import UIKit
import Foundation
// JSON is decoded to a simple Struct
struct Animals {
var category: String
var animalName: String
}
// simulating Animals returned to JSON
var lion = Animals(categ
我有一个这样的模型:
private model:Array<IMyTest> = [];
MyTest有一个成员:
// the testId is auto loaded from a db with a valid number while the isCorrect starts as null
testId:number;
isCorrect: boolean;
我在另一个组件中有一些代码,我想让isCorrect在true或false之间切换。
所以我写了一个类似于So的方法,它从下面开始:
this.model.filter(q => q.testId ===